Ethylhexyl Stearate

Ethylhexyl stearate is commonly used as an emollient to provide skin softening properties and a smooth after-feel. It acts as a lubricant on the surface of the skin to help lock in moisture. Ethylhexyl stearate can also act as a solvent for other ingredients and improve the consistency of skin care products.
Ethylhexyl stearate also goes by the name octyl stearate and falls under a category of ingredients known as stearate esters.
